- The distance between Jersey, Uk and Groton, Ct, Usa is approximately 5,356 km or 3,328 mi.
- To reach Jersey in this distance one would set out from Groton, Ct bearing 55.4° or NE and follow the great circles arc to approach Jersey bearing 108.1° or ESE .
- Both have a marine west coast climate (Cfb).
- The average annual temperature is 1.4 °C (2.5°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 12.8 °C (23°F) less in Jersey. The continentality subtype is truly oceanic as opposed to subcontinental.
- Total annual precipitation averages 343.3 mm (13.5 in) less which is equivalent to 343.3 l/m² (8.43 US gal/ft²) or 3,433,000 l/ha (367,010 US gal/ac) less. About 5/7 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 8.2° lower in Jersey than in Groton, Ct.
